Green Researchers at CBS 2026
A newly update list of CBS researchers focused on green and sustainability topics is now available on the Green Office page.
The CBS Green List 2026 is a curated overview of faculty members at Copenhagen Business School who are making significant contributions to sustainability and green research.
It highlights research within green transition and sustainability at CBS, provides a comprehensive overview of the diversity of research areas and the scholars behind them and serves as a contact point for those interested in collaborating on green and sustainability topics.
Researchers included in this list are faculty members who have contributed at least two publications related to green sustainability research at CBS and have explicitly listed sustainability topics in their CBS research profiles.
Each profile introduces the researcher, highlights their areas of expertise through keywords, and outlines ongoing research projects where relevant. It also features selected publications focused on sustainability, contributing to a broader understanding of research within green transition and sustainability.
